Post-2015: Global action for an inclusive and sustainable future

The European Report on Development (ERD) is the main output of the ‘Mobilising European Research for Development Policies’ initiative, supported by the European Commission and seven Member States (Finland, France, Germany, Luxembourg, Spain, Sweden and the United Kingdom). The ERD 2013 was prepared by a consortium of three independent research centres: the European Centre for Development Policy Management (ECDPM ), the German Development Institute (DIE), and the Overseas Development Institute (ODI). There is considerable debate in establishing a post-2015 global framework to succeed the Millennium Development Goals (MDGs) and guide global collective action on development. This report aims to provide an independent contribution to the post-2015 debate by focusing on how best global collective action can support the efforts of developing countries to achieve development.
